The Historical Roots of Road-Crossing Challenges
Before the advent of video games, the concept of navigating obstacles was a staple of human play. Children have always invented games involving dodging, jumping, and strategic movement. What makes the virtual chicken’s journey unique is the inherent comedic element and the instantly recognizable situation. The earliest digital iterations likely appeared with the rise of accessible game development tools. Programmers, seeking to test their skills or simply create a humorous diversion, turned to familiar cultural references. The ease of implementing a simple side-scrolling game with basic collision detection made the chicken a natural protagonist for these experiments. These early games often lacked polish, but their simplicity was part of their charm and appeal.
The concept of challenge in these early games was initially built around timing. Players had to precisely time their button presses to navigate the chicken safely across the road, avoiding oncoming traffic. As technology progressed, so did the complexity of these games. Developers began introducing multiple lanes of traffic, varying vehicle speeds, and hazardous environmental elements. This evolution demanded increasingly refined skills from players, turning a simple diversion into a test of reflexes and strategic thinking. The competitive element began to emerge as players sought to achieve higher scores and faster completion times.

Expanding the Gameplay: Beyond Simple Obstacle Avoidance
While the core mechanic of avoiding traffic remains central to most chicken cross the road game experiences, developers have innovated extensively to introduce new layers of complexity and engagement. One popular approach involves incorporating power-ups, allowing the chicken to temporarily gain abilities like increased speed, invincibility, or the ability to briefly stop traffic. Another common addition is the introduction of collectible items, encouraging players to take risks and explore different areas of the game world. The inclusion of leaderboards and social features further motivates players to improve their skills and compete against others. These enhancements transform a solitary challenge into a more social and rewarding experience.
Incorporating Strategic Elements
Beyond pure reflex-based gameplay, some games incorporate strategic elements that require players to think ahead and make careful decisions. This might involve choosing the optimal moment to cross multiple lanes of traffic, utilizing environmental features to their advantage, or managing resources to maximize their score. Some iterations even introduce character progression systems, allowing players to upgrade their chicken's attributes and unlock new abilities. This strategic depth adds a new dimension to the gameplay, appealing to players who enjoy a more intellectual challenge. The addition of strategic layers has broadened the game's appeal beyond a simple time-waster.

The Appeal of Retro Aesthetics and Modern Reinterpretations
A significant portion of the chicken cross the road game market caters to a nostalgic audience with a fondness for retro pixel art and classic arcade gameplay. These games often intentionally mimic the visual style and limitations of early video games, evoking a sense of familiarity and charm. However, there is also a growing trend towards modern reinterpretations that incorporate contemporary graphics, animations, and sound design. These games aim to appeal to a broader audience while still preserving the core essence of the original concept. The success of both approaches demonstrates the versatility of the premise and its ability to resonate with diverse gaming preferences.

The Psychological Factors at Play: Why Do We Enjoy This?
The enduring appeal of the chicken cross the road game isn’t solely reliant on its simplicity or nostalgic charm. There are deeper psychological factors at play. The game provides a sense of agency and control in a chaotic environment. Players feel a sense of accomplishment when they successfully navigate their chicken across the road, skillfully dodging obstacles and overcoming challenges. This sense of mastery can be particularly rewarding, offering a brief but satisfying escape from the complexities of everyday life. Additionally, the inherent risk-reward dynamic creates a sense of excitement and anticipation. The constant threat of failure keeps players engaged and motivated to improve their performance.
The game’s simplicity also contributes to its accessibility. There is a minimal learning curve, and players can immediately begin enjoying the experience. This immediacy is particularly appealing in today’s fast-paced world, where people often seek quick and easily digestible forms of entertainment. The humorous premise and endearing protagonist further enhance the game’s appeal, creating a lighthearted and enjoyable experience for players of all ages. The juxtaposition of a vulnerable chicken against a dangerous environment provides a humorous and engaging narrative.
